Introduction to Mohs Surgery
Mohs surgery, named after its creator, Dr. Frederic Mohs, is a highly effective technique for the removal of skin cancer. This procedure is particularly known for its precision, as it allows for the removal of cancerous tissue while preserving as much healthy tissue as possible. Experience and Expertise of Surgeons
The expertise of the surgeons performing Mohs surgery is another critical aspect to consider. Surgeons who have extensive experience in Mohs surgery and are board-certified in dermatology or dermatologic surgery are generally the best options. Patients should inquire about the surgeon's success rates, the number of Mohs surgeries they have performed, and their specific training in this technique. Surgeons who are actively involved in research and education in the field of dermatology can offer the most up-to-date and effective treatments.

How long does a Mohs surgery procedure take?
The duration can vary depending on the extent of the cancer and the number of layers that need to be removed. Procedures can range from a few hours to an entire day.
